If you're still killing waterfiends for crimson charms, you're doing it wrong. Rock barraging Dagannoths in the Waterbirth island dungeon is alot faster. With a demonhorn (or another dungeoneering prayer necklace reward) and a bonecrusher, you can constantly pray torment and soulsplit without worrying about restoring pray points or having to eat.
